Allegations of missing money are often translated into naked truth, in this season, without due reflection, and regard for the facts of the case. This is so, in this instance, because of reports of corruption involving and surrounding the OPL 245 transactions and foreign investors – Shell and ENI, into which the courts in the home jurisdictions of those companies are inquiring
